I'm hoping someone can give me some ideas to try to help with my 13 month old's sleep because its a disaster!

She sleeps well from bedtime to midnight, and then it all falls apart. On a good night she wakes up twice between midnight and 7am and will go back down after a bit of crying or a quick feed. On other nights nothing seems to help (not even nursing) and she won't stay down for more than 20 minutes until she finally crashes at 4 am. She used to use a pacifier but we got rid of it a couple of weeks ago thinking it was the problem, but nothing has changed.

Our typical day is : ~7am wakeup, ~10am nap (1-1.5 hours), ~2:30/3 nap (varies in length), 7:15/7:45 bedtime. We have a solid nap routine (sleep sack, feed, story, song, and then I pop her in bed and she will fall asleep after 5-10 min crying), and a solid bedtime routine (same as nap, just with a bath first)

Her room checks all the boxes: dark, good temperature, sound machine, she has a stuffed animal in bed but no other sleep "props". She's happy during the day and eats/drinks well. I've tried some one nap days to see if that was the problem, but she's just a mess. And I've tried a bit later bedtime and it doesn't change the pattern. She won't take a bottle at night, and my milk supply seems fine considering at this age she doesn't really need the calories at night, and on the rough nights not even a feed puts her back down. No signs of teething, and she's healthy.

What do I do?!?! Our house is so exhausted and our mental health is suffering considerably. She's never slept well but she used to at least go back down without a fight and I could get a couple of 3 hour stretches out of her, but its steadily getting worse and I can't do many more nights of just a few hours of broken sleep!
